Flying Eagles defender Ozornwafor on potential transfer to Turkish Super League
Flying Eagles defender Valentine Ozornwafor is in discussion with Galatasaray over a possible move to the Turkish Super League champions.
According to report, the 19 year old left the Flying Eagles camp in Ingolstadt, Germany on Monday for Istanbul to hold talks with the Turkish giants.
Ozornwafor was no doubt a key performer for Nigeria at the 2019 U-20 Africa Cup of Nations in Niger earlier this year, and was named in the team of the tournament along with captain of the team, Ikouwen Udoh.
The centre-back who is currently in the books of seven-time Nigeria Professional Football League champions, Enyimba, earned his first call-up to the Super Eagles for the dead rubber 2019 Africa Cup of Nations qualifying match against Seychelles and the friendly encounter versus Egypt in March, both in Asaba.
He however did not partake in any of the two games as he was one of the four players sent on a rescue mission to the U-23 side in the Olympics qualifier against Libya.
However a source questioned if the left-footed defender will actually be signed to the Turkish champions.
Meanwhile Super Eagles forward Henry Onyekuru is currently with Galatasaray on loan from English Premier League outfit Everton.
